Go to reference in article; … WebThe choice of olivine, or its hydrated relative serpentine, to enhance weathering is logical, because both minerals are very abundant, and both weather fast. To make the spreading of these minerals even more effective to capture CO 2 , one should select environments that increase the weathering rates. WebOlivine. Sibelco olivine is a high-purity magnesium–iron silicate mineral with the chemical formula (Mg, Fe) 2 SiO 4. It gets its name from its attractive olive-green colour. A naturally-occurring and silica-free material, olivine has a high melting point and high specific density. Its two main components are iron-rich fayalite and magnesium ...

Mining, grinding, milling, and transport cost money. But the method also offers economic advantages. Mine owners benefit because ground basalt has been piling up as an unwanted waste product worldwide for decades. huabao telematicsWebOlivine is very susceptible to weathering.
